Demographics details for Lewistown, IL vs Sandy, UT

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Lewistown, IL vs Sandy, UT.

Data Lewistown Sandy
Population 1,996 93,022
Median Age 37.2 years 36.9 years
Median Income $46,875 $108,165
Married Families 32.0% 47.0%
Poverty Level 12% 6%
Unemployment Rate 4.2 3.6

Population Comparison: Lewistown vs Sandy

  • The population in Sandy is higher at 93,022, compared to 1,996 in Lewistown.
  • Residents in Lewistown have a higher median age of 37.2 years compared to 36.9 years in Sandy.
  • Sandy has a higher median income of $108,165, compared to $46,875 in Lewistown.
  • In Sandy, the percentage of married families is higher at 47.0%, compared to 32.0% in Lewistown.
  • Lewistown has a higher poverty level at 12% compared to 6% in Sandy.
  • The unemployment rate in Lewistown is higher at 4.2%, compared to 3.6% in Sandy.

Health Statistics

The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.

Health Metric Lewistown Sandy
Mental Health Not Good 17.2% 17.1%
Physical Health Not Good 11.8% 9.4%
Depression 22.6% 26.7%
Smoking 19.3% 7.8%
Binge Drinking 17.9% 16.4%
Obesity 37.0% 29.0%
Disability Percentage 16.0% 9.0%

Health Statistics Comparison: Lewistown vs Sandy

  • More residents in Lewistown report poor mental health at 17.2% compared to 17.1% in Sandy.
  • Higher depression rates are seen in Sandy at 26.7% versus 22.6% in Lewistown.
  • Smoking is more prevalent in Lewistown at 19.3% compared to 7.8% in Sandy.
  • Binge drinking is more common in Lewistown at 17.9% compared to 16.4% in Sandy.
  • Obesity rates are higher in Lewistown at 37.0% compared to 29.0% in Sandy.
  • Disability percentages are higher in Lewistown at 16.0% compared to 9.0% in Sandy.
